Roanoke Island Festival Park

1 Festival Park, Manteo, NC 27954

Roanoke Island is site of the New World’s first English settlement, which was founded nearly 450 years ago. When supply ships returned three years later, all the colonists had vanished. Their fate remains unknown, but a visit to Roanoke Island Festival Park can have you making your own theories about what happened. Get a peek at the colonists' lives at the Native American village and Settlement Site, and set the sails aboard the Elizabeth II, a replica of a 16th-century merchant ship. The park even hosts outdoor concerts on its pavilion during warmer months.

Alligator River National Wildlife Refuge

100 Conservation Way, Manteo, NC 27954

Manteo is home to both the National Wildlife Refuges Visitor Center, which represents all 11 national wildlife refuges in North Carolina, and the Alligator River National Wildlife Refuge. The 150,000+ acres of woods, water and wide-open spaces are home to birds, black bears, alligators and red wolves, which were once considered extinct in the wild. Book a guided tour with Kitty Hawk Kites to explore the canals and creeks while getting to know the refuge's residents. Pro tip: Pack weather-appropriate clothing, drinking water, insect repellent, a camera and binoculars.

Wright Brothers National Memorial

1000 N. Croatan Highway, Kill Devil Hills, NC 27948

Head north and you’ll find Wright Brothers National Memorial, where powered flight began. The monument on Big Kill Devil Hill will catch your eye first, but begin at the visitors center to stroll through exhibits that detail man’s quest for flight, listen to park rangers’ inspired recounts of Orville and Wilbur’s trials and tribulations, and admire artifacts that include a 5-foot section of cloth from the wing. Walking the grassy grounds can take a few hours. Imagine the difficult conditions among the dunes at replicas of the Wrights’ simple camp and hangar. You’ll feel their excitement on the flight line, where each takeoff and landing is marked.

Jockey’s Ridge State Park

300 W. Carolista Drive, Nags Head, NC 27959

There’s a day’s worth of exploring at nearby Jockey’s Ridge State Park. Start at the museum, learning about the local environment, from six-lined racerunners — North America’s fastest lizards — to fulgurites, the rocky remnants of lightning strikes. Walk the 360-foot boardwalk and trails before enjoying a picnic lunch at one of eight shelters. Then climb Jockey’s Ridge, the largest active sand dune on the East Coast, to enjoy panoramic views and pleasant breezes that are perfect for kite flying. Kitty Hawk offers beginner-level dune hang gliding lessons too.

Chicamacomico Life-Saving Station

23645 NC Highway 12, Rodanthe, NC 27968

The southern stretch of NC 12 parallels The Graveyard of the Atlantic, where more than 5,000 ships have been lost to current, shoals and German submarines. The navigation hazards spurred the construction of Chicamacomico Life-Saving Station in Rodanthe in 1874. It played a role in two of the biggest maritime rescues, including 42 sailors from the Mirlo, which was sunk by a torpedo in 1918. Tour the buildings and experience life for the forerunners of today’s Coast Guardsmen through stories, photos and artifacts, including the surfboat used in the Mirlo rescue.

Cape Hatteras National Seashore

46375 Lighthouse Road, Buxton, NC 27920

Cape Hatteras National Seashore, which stretches from Oregon Inlet to Ocracoke Island, is where the infamous pirate Blackbeard pillaged and met his fate. Today, it's all about fun. The warm waters and winds create conditions perfect for riding kiteboards. The wide beaches are ideal for walks and driving off-road vehicles (can be rented locally). If you use your own car, just be sure to buy a permit beforehand online.

Cape Hatteras Lighthouse

46379 Lighthouse Road, Buxton, NC 27920

The seashore is home to the Outer Banks' most recognizable landmark: Cape Hatteras Lighthouse. It’s a strenuous climb up 257 steps to the balcony, but you’re rewarded with spectacular views, especially during monthly full moon tours. (Please note: The lighthouse is currently closed for climbing due to ongoing restoration efforts.) There’s also plenty to see if you choose to simply stay at the base of the lighthouse. Museum of the Sea exhibits fill the double keeper’s cottage, and some depict the lighthouse’s incredible move in 1999. Across the parking lot is one of the seashore’s three lifeguarded beaches.
